What is the molarity of a solution that contains 5.46 moles in 840 mL?

Answer:

6.50M

Explanation:

Molarity, M, is an unit of concentration widely used in analytical chemistry. Is defined as the ratio between the moles of solute (In this case, 5.46 moles) and liters of solution. To solve this question we must find the volume of the solution in liters in to find the molarity of the solution, as follows:

Liters solution:

840mL * (1L / 1000mL) = 0.840L

Molarity:

5.46moles / 0.840L

6.50M
